Ooh boy. This book is so good, and so difficult, and so worthwhile.
Darkly comic, and unrelentingly honest in its evisceration of both reaction and revolution, this is a fantastic exploration of Imperialism, diaspora, ambivalence, and in some important sense- modernity.
